Winged Scapula: Why the Shoulder Blade Protrudes and How to Correct It

Looking at Your Own Back: Why Only the Shoulder Blade Sticks Out

A lot of people first notice it in a dressing-room mirror or in a photo someone else took of their back: a bone jutting out under the skin like a bird's folded wing, and they search "shoulder blade sticking out" the same evening. One patient in her sixties only found out because her daughter-in-law was helping her wash and said, "Mom, there's a bone poking out here." Others notice it the moment they push open a car door, shove a heavy shopping cart forward, or push up off a wall to stand — a catching sensation across the upper back that makes them look twice.

Clinically this presentation is called scapular winging (the shoulder blade lifting away from the rib cage so its edge protrudes like a wing). Unlike most joints in the body, the shoulder blade is not locked in place by bone-on-bone contact — it is held against the rib cage entirely by a dozen or so muscles acting like guy-wires. When any one of those muscles weakens, or its opposite number tightens and shortens, the balance tips and the bone visibly shifts or lifts.

Not every protruding shoulder blade has the same cause. Some people are simply lean enough that the bone shows more; others have developed the shape gradually through decades of a rounded posture; a smaller number have an underlying nerve injury that has taken real strength out of the muscle. From a Weak Serratus Anterior to a Rounded Upper Back: What Lifts the Shoulder Blade

True winging from serratus anterior weakness

The muscle that does the most work holding the shoulder blade flat against the rib cage is the serratus anterior, which originates along the side ribs and wraps around to grip the inner edge of the shoulder blade. When it weakens, pushing the arm forward makes the inner edge or lower tip of the shoulder blade lift and protrude noticeably. In a widely cited review of scapular winging, Martin and Fish (2008) identify injury to the long thoracic nerve — the nerve that supplies this muscle — as the most common cause of true, nerve-related winging.

  • Prolonged compression: carrying a heavy bag or backpack strap on one shoulder for long stretches, leaning on a crutch, or resting the underarm against a hard armrest for hours can compress the nerve over time.
  • Sudden onset after a viral illness: if severe shoulder pain is followed within days to weeks by a marked loss of strength, this pattern points toward a relatively uncommon inflammatory nerve condition known as Parsonage-Turner syndrome (neuralgic amyotrophy).
  • Surgical aftermath: axillary lymph node dissection during breast cancer surgery has been reported to injure the nerve in some cases.
  • Repetitive arm use: repeated digging or hoeing in garden work, or years of lifting grandchildren, can gradually weaken the muscle on its own without any nerve injury.

Postural changes from a rounded upper back and drooping shoulders

The shoulder blade can protrude without any nerve damage at all. Decades of stooping for housework and hand-washing laundry, garden work, or the accumulated effect of osteoporotic compression fractures, all drive a rounding of the upper spine known as thoracic kyphosis. As this progresses, the pectoralis minor at the front of the chest tightens and pulls the shoulder blade forward and down, while the rhomboids and lower-middle trapezius that normally anchor it from behind lengthen and weaken. The tug-of-war between front and back tips out of balance, and the inner edge of the shoulder blade lifts as a result. A compensation pattern from avoiding rotator cuff pain

When there is inflammation in the shoulder tendons, or subacromial impingement (a state where a shoulder tendon gets pinched against bone), the body unconsciously shifts the shoulder blade's movement pattern toward whatever position hurts least. In their consensus statement on scapular dyskinesis, Kibler and Sciascia (2013) describe three recognizable patterns: the lower tip prominent (usually tied to serratus anterior weakness), the entire inner edge lifted (linked to the rhomboids and lower trapezius), and the upper border prominent (upper trapezius dominance). In other words, "the shoulder blade sticks out" can describe several genuinely different underlying muscle problems.

Changes that come naturally with age

In the 60s and 70s, an overall decline in muscle mass (sarcopenia) reaches the small stabilizing muscles around the shoulder blade as well. Fewer occasions to lift a grandchild overhead or reach a high shelf mean the serratus anterior and rotator cuff simply get used less. In these cases the shoulder blade's position can shift gradually with no nerve injury involved at all, and people often only notice once a photograph or someone else's comment points it out.

The Moments and Movements Where It Shows Up Most

Scapular winging tends to be far more obvious during certain movements than while simply standing still. Keeping track of when it shows up helps narrow down the likely cause.

Patterns that appear during movement

  • A catching sensation across the upper back when pushing open a front door or car door with the palm
  • One shoulder blade becoming noticeably prominent while pushing a shopping cart or stroller forward
  • The lower part of the shoulder blade protruding while hanging laundry or reaching to a high shelf
  • A catching feeling when pushing up off the floor with the hands after sitting cross-legged
  • Getting markedly worse during any push-up-like motion, including pushing against a wall

Symptoms that can appear alongside it

  • A sense that lifting the arm above shoulder height doesn't feel as strong as it used to
  • A visible difference in shoulder height side to side, or one shoulder appearing to droop
  • A persistent, dull ache along the inner edge of the shoulder blade throughout the day
  • Unusually tight, knotted muscle between the neck and shoulder (upper trapezius)

A shape change with almost no pain and one accompanied by pain and a real loss of strength call for different next steps. If it's the latter, ruling out a neurological cause comes first — the self-check and the warning-sign list that follow will help with that.

A Wall-Push Self-Check You Can Do at Home

An accurate diagnosis still requires a physical exam and, in some cases, an EMG nerve study at a clinic — but there is a rough at-home check you can try, and it works far better with a second person helping you.

How to do it

  1. Remove your shirt or wear something thin enough to see your back through, and stand about one step away from a wall.
  2. Raise both hands to shoulder height, place your palms flat on the wall, bend the elbows slightly, and push firmly into the wall.
  3. Have someone stand behind you to observe or photograph both shoulder blades and compare left to right.
  4. Compare the shape while standing relaxed against the shape while actively pushing.

What to look for

  • Whether only the lower tip of the shoulder blade lifts, or the entire inner edge comes up. The former leans toward a serratus anterior problem; the latter toward the rhomboids or trapezius.
  • Whether it's fine at rest and only appears while pushing (suggesting a strength issue), or whether it's already visible at rest (suggesting a longer-standing postural change).
  • Whether one side is clearly worse than the other, or both sides look similar — worth writing down for reference.

This self-check is only a rough guide to where the problem might sit — it doesn't rule nerve injury in or out, and it isn't a diagnosis. If any of the items in the next section apply to you, see a doctor first regardless of what the self-check shows.

See a Doctor Right Away If

A protruding shoulder blade is rarely an emergency on its own, but in the situations below, don't wait on home exercises — see an orthopedic specialist or neurologist first. The priority is ruling out a nerve injury or another underlying condition.

  • Sudden, severe shoulder pain over a few days followed by weakness: especially right after a cold or flu, this raises the possibility of an inflammatory nerve condition, and identifying it early helps track how recovery is going.
  • Numbness or altered sensation in the arm or fingers: this needs to be distinguished from a cervical disc problem or thoracic outlet syndrome (compression of nerves and blood vessels between the collarbone and first rib).
  • Onset after a fall, car accident, or shoulder dislocation: imaging is needed to rule out a fracture or nerve injury.
  • Visible wasting (atrophy) of the shoulder or arm muscle: this suggests the weakness may come from nerve damage rather than simple disuse.
  • A sudden, marked drop in the ability to lift the arm: if you couldn't raise your arm to shoulder height a few days ago and now can't at all, that can be a neurological red flag.
  • Night pain that wakes you, or unexplained weight loss or fever: uncommon, but worth ruling out other systemic conditions.
  • Shortness of breath or chest pain alongside it: rare, but this points toward a chest-wall problem and needs prompt evaluation.

If none of these apply, the pain is mild, and the pattern looks postural, it's reasonable to try the correction program below. Still, if four to six weeks of consistent effort brings no change — or things get worse — that's the point to see a doctor.

Serratus Anterior Strengthening: A Step-by-Step Correction Program

Managing postural winging comes down to gradually strengthening the serratus anterior and the other scapular stabilizers while lengthening the tightened chest muscles at the same time. If pain or weakness is significant, see a doctor before starting any of this.

Stage 1: Scapular setting (for pain, or just starting out)

  1. Starting position: sit upright in a chair with back support. If kneeling or sitting cross-legged is uncomfortable, doing this seated works just as well.
  2. Movement: gently draw both shoulder blades back and slightly down, as if tucking them into your back pockets, and hold for 5 seconds. Avoid shrugging the shoulders up.
  3. Breathing: exhale through the nose as you draw the shoulder blades together; inhale as you release.
  4. Reps and sets: 10 reps × 3 sets, 5 days a week.
  5. Common mistake: hiking the shoulders up toward the ears (upper trapezius taking over). Check in a mirror that the distance between shoulder and ear doesn't change.

Stage 2: Wall push (building toward a wall push-up)

  1. Starting position: stand about half a step from a wall and place both hands on it at shoulder height.
  2. Movement: bend the elbows to slowly lean the body toward the wall, then push back to the starting position. At the very end of the push, actively wrap the shoulder blade toward the wall one more notch.
  3. Breathing: exhale during the push; inhale while leaning in.
  4. Reps and sets: start with 10 reps × 2 sets and build to 12 reps × 3 sets, 3 days a week.
  5. Common mistake: arching the lower back to use momentum. Brace the abdomen lightly so the torso stays in one line.

Stage 3: Wall push-up plus and standing punch

In an EMG study of healthy adults, Decker and colleagues (1999) found that the "plus" motion — pushing the shoulder blade forward one extra notch with the arm fully extended, whether against a wall or the floor — along with a forward punching motion (including the dynamic hug) produced relatively higher serratus anterior activation than several other shoulder exercises tested. It's worth noting this was a lab measurement in a small group of young, healthy adults, so the exact numbers don't necessarily transfer to someone with shoulder pain or in their sixties or seventies.

  1. Starting position: the same wall-push stance as Stage 2; once comfortable, lower the angle by placing your hands on a low table or the arm of a sofa instead.
  2. Movement: with the arms fully extended, push the shoulder blades forward one extra notch (the "plus"), then release. Follow with a punching motion — both arms extending forward from shoulder height and pulling back.
  3. Breathing: exhale on the push.
  4. Reps and sets: 10 reps × 3 sets for each movement, 3 to 4 days a week.
  5. Common mistake: moving only the elbow while the shoulder blade stays put. Focus on the feeling of pushing "from the shoulder blade."

A stretch to pair with this

Strengthening the serratus anterior without lengthening the tightened chest muscles rarely restores balance on its own. Week-by-Week Progression

Not everyone progresses at the same pace, but the table below is a reasonable general timeline. If pain shows up or worsens at any point, it's safer to drop back to the previous stage.

TimeframeFocus exerciseFrequencyGoal
Weeks 1-2Scapular setting, doorway chest stretchSetting 5x/week, stretch dailyLearn to feel scapular position without pain
Weeks 3-4Add wall push3x/weekBuild a sense of serratus activation
Weeks 5-6Wall push-up plus, standing punch3-4x/weekBuild strength and endurance
Weeks 7-8Lower the angle to a low table push-up plus3-4x/weekCarry over into daily pushing and lifting
Week 8 onwardMaintenance routine2x/weekHold the gains without relapse

If eight weeks of consistent work still show little to no change on the wall-push self-check, it's worth seeing a doctor to check for a limiting factor beyond a purely postural cause.

Everyday Habits Worth Changing

Day-to-day posture habits matter as much as the exercises themselves. Here are adjustments that fit the real routines of older adults.

How you carry bags and loads

  • Avoid the one-shoulder bag habit: always carrying a grocery bag or handbag on the same shoulder keeps the neck and shoulder muscles on that side chronically tense and pulls posture out of alignment. Try splitting the load between both hands or switching to a crossbody bag.
  • Split heavy loads: carrying a heavy bag with half its weight in each hand reduces the asymmetric strain that would otherwise fall on one shoulder blade.

Looking after grandchildren and doing housework

  • Picking up a child: bending the hips and knees to bring your body close before lifting reduces the sudden load that would otherwise hit one shoulder blade all at once.
  • Breaks during garden work or hand-washing: every 20 to 30 minutes, straighten up and pull both arms back to open the chest briefly — this helps keep a stooped posture from accumulating over the course of the day.

Sleep position

  • Avoid pressure on the arm: sleeping with an arm tucked under the head, or leaning on an armrest for long stretches, can compress the nerves in the armpit area and is worth avoiding.
  • Check pillow height: a pillow that's too high keeps the neck bent forward for hours at a time and affects the shoulder blade's resting position as well.

Sitting and standing habits

  • Avoid resting the underarm on a hard chair armrest for long periods
  • When sitting cross-legged for a while, keep the back against a wall or chair back to limit rounding

Keeping It From Coming Back

Even after the shape improves, it tends to drift back toward the old pattern if strength and posture habits slip again. A few checks worth turning into routine.

Maintaining strength

  • Keep doing serratus anterior and rhomboid strengthening at least twice a week for another 8 to 12 weeks after the shape has improved
  • Repeat the wall-push self-check about once a month and note any side-to-side difference or shape change
  • Address new rotator cuff pain early, since it can restart the same compensation pattern

Checking posture habits

  • During long stretches of phone or TV use, check in periodically that the upper back isn't rounding forward
  • Rotate which shoulder carries a bag or which hand carries the groceries

Periodic check-ins

Common Misconceptions, One at a Time

"A protruding shoulder blade always means bad posture"

→ Postural causes are the most common, but not the only one. Conditions like neuralgic amyotrophy involve actual nerve damage, and posture correction alone won't resolve those. If it came on suddenly, or if there's clear weakness, it's worth getting checked before assuming posture is to blame.

"Thin people naturally have a shoulder blade that sticks out"

→ Less body fat does make bony contours more visible, but that doesn't rule out an underlying muscle imbalance or nerve issue. If the wall-push self-check shows a much more pronounced protrusion than expected, a muscular problem may be layered on top of body type.

"Exercising hard alone fixes it quickly"

→ The approach depends on the cause. Nerve-related winging can take months to a year or two to recover. Even postural winging that took decades to develop won't fully reverse in a few weeks. Thinking in 8-to-12-week blocks, with a long-term view, is the realistic approach.

"No pain means it can be left alone"

→ Some nerve compression and strength loss progress with little to no pain. If the shape change is getting noticeably worse, or arm function is becoming more limited, it's worth getting the cause confirmed regardless of whether pain is present.

01Is a protruding shoulder blade always a medical problem?
+
No. Some people simply have a body type where it's a bit more visible, and many cases develop gradually from posture habits. That said, if it worsened suddenly or is accompanied by arm weakness, it's worth seeing a doctor to rule out a nerve injury.
02How long do serratus anterior exercises take to work?
+
It varies, but for a postural, pain-free case, many people notice a change on the wall-push self-check after about eight weeks of consistent work. If the muscle has been weak for a long time, it can take longer, and continuing the strengthening routine after the shape improves is important to prevent relapse.
03Do I need to see a doctor even without any pain?
+
Even without pain, it's worth getting checked if the shape has changed noticeably over the past few weeks, or if arm strength feels different than before. If the shape has been stable for a long time with no other issues, it's reasonable to try the self-check and correction exercises first and watch how things progress.

05Is correction still possible in your 60s or 70s?
+
Yes. How consistently you practice matters more than age itself. If arthritis or another shoulder condition is also present, it's safer to build up gradually within a pain-free range rather than pushing hard, and starting with seated scapular setting is a reasonable first step.
